Application
Butylboronic acid is widely used in pharmaceutical agrochemical and fine chemical synthesis. It is commonly employed in cross-coupling reactions such as the SuzukiMiyaura Coupling for the formation of carboncarbon bonds.

General Description
Butylboronic acid is an organoboron compound with the molecular formula CHBO. It is a colorless to white solid or liquid that contains a butyl group attached to a boronic acid functional group making it a valuable reagent in organic synthesis.
